BREAKING: Oyo police intercept suspected explosive materials, detain driver

The Oyo State Police Command has confirmed the interception of items believed to be explosive substances in Saki, located in the Oke Ogun axis of the state.

The Command, in a statement released on Sunday by its spokesperson, Olayinka Ayanlade, said the recovery followed a stop-and-search operation carried out by operatives in the area.

According to the police, the truck conveying the suspicious materials was halted during the operation and immediately taken into custody, while the driver was arrested.

Ayanlade said the action was based on actionable intelligence, noting that the materials were secured promptly to prevent any security breach.

He added that the Commissioner of Police, Femi Haruna, ordered a full-scale investigation immediately he was briefed on the incident.

He said officers from the Explosive Ordnance Disposal unit and the Chemical, Biological, Radiological and Nuclear unit were deployed to safely handle and examine the items.

The police spokesman disclosed that the suspect is cooperating with investigators as efforts continue to determine the nature of the materials and the intent behind their movement.
